Pyrrhotite Characterisation and Catalytic Testing Data

Catalytic data describing the production of formate from the hydrogenation of CO2 using iron sulphide catalysts prepared with different heat treatments under a range of reaction conditions. Catalyst characterisation of iron sulphide materials include XRD analysis and Raman spectroscopy, giving an understanding of the pyrrhotite phase and crystallinity. XPS analysis gains understanding of the iron and sulphur species, and how sulphide and oxide species change under thermal oxidation. XAS analysis employed is vital to gain more of an understanding of the short range order of Fe-S and Fe-O species within the samples. More characterisation involve TGA, SEM imaging.
